Inside ChadstoneTutoring Sessions

Content Covered

Year 3 Mason practiced reading comprehension by answering questions about short stories and tackled subtraction problems from his maths workbook, also focusing on letter formation in handwriting.

In Year 11, Ash reviewed dramatic techniques in Greek tragedy—exploring catharsis and the tragic hero—and studied leadership styles and organisational structures for business management using real-world examples.

Another session with Ash (Year 12) focused on applying business management concepts to exam-style case study scenarios, discussing how different organisational approaches impact outcomes.

Recent Challenges

A Year 12 student preparing for Business Management SACs struggled with time management, leaving some exam questions unfinished and rushing essay structure—"needed more precise argument progression," one note read.

In Psychology, another senior hesitated to put definitions in their own words, making revision less effective.

A Year 9 student's homework was repeatedly incomplete; when asked about it, they admitted motivation had dropped after missing earlier deadlines.

In Years 3–4 maths, several students avoided writing working for addition and subtraction problems ("did the maths in his head and couldn't explain reasoning"), leading to confusion and slow progress when faced with new question types.

Recent Achievements

Ash has started setting her own goals and now organises all her work ahead of time—something she hadn't done before—so she's fully prepared for assessments in business management.

In Year 11 English, another student who used to struggle with structuring essays was able to funnel her ideas into three clear topic sentences during an essay planning session.

Meanwhile, Mason managed to read two chapters aloud of an illustrated novel with minimal help after previously needing frequent prompting on each page.
